Activate the Faucets


When the temperature level declines and also it appears as if the icy temperature level will certainly last, it will aid to switch on your water both inside and outdoors. This will certainly maintain the water moving with your plumbing systems. Furthermore, the motion will certainly slow down the freezing process. Significantly, there's no requirement to transform it on full blast. You'll end up squandering gallons of water this way. Rather, go for concerning 5 decreases per min.

 

Open Cupboard Doors Hiding Plumbing


When it's cold outside, it would be valuable to open up cupboard doors that are concealing your pipes. Doing this small trick can maintain your pipelines warm and limit the possibly harmful results of freezing temperature levels.

When Pipes are Frozen, close Off Water


Shut off the primary water valve instantly if you see that your pipelines are totally frozen or nearly nearing that stage. You will normally discover this in your basement or laundry room near the heating unit or the front wall surface closest to the street. Transform it off immediately to avoid more damage.
Do not neglect to shut external water resources, too, such as your hookup for the yard house. Doing this will avoid extra water from filling up your plumbing system. Regrettably, with more water, even more ice will certainly accumulate, which will at some point cause rupture pipelines. Prevent freezing of your pipes on time

 

Freezing of outside pipes can affect interior plumbing as well. Before the real low temperatures arrive, ensure all measures of caution. We recommend you to eliminate outside hosepipes and insulate exterior fixtures with special caps. If you worry about standing water, you can easily clean it using compressed air.

 

What if your hosepipe is already frozen?

 

The smartest thing to do is not to panic and take action. First, make sure you turn the water supply off. Then, get the hose off the spigot and check the spigot. If ice formed un spigot, then heat it up until it thaws. Also, heat the place where the spigot is connected to your home. This will ensure that the entire pipe is free of ice blockages.

Clogged Kitchen Sink

 

With grease and other food materials, clogged kitchen sinks are a frequent plumbing problem. This issue can be easily solved without using dangerous chemicals. Grab a box of baking soda and pour it down your kitchen drain. Next, pour a moderate amount of vinegar into the kitchen sink to create a chemical reaction. This will help loosen food particles and debris in the drain line. After you release vinegar into the drain, cover it with a stopper or dish to keep the foam that is produced down in the drain. Once the foaming stops, pour hot water down the drain to resolve the plumbing problem and rinse away excess grease, hair, or food.

Why You Should NEVER Flush Cat Poop (and/or Litter) Down Your Toilet

 

The Problem with Litter

 

The main function of litter is to solidify and adhere to your cat’s waste. While this makes litter excellent for collecting cat poop and urine, it’s also the exact property that makes it a nightmare when flushed down the toilet.


Cat litter can and will clog pipes. There is non-clumping litter, but it’s still quite heavy and can build up in pipes. This is true even of supposed “flushable litter.”


The problems only compound when the litter is already clumped into cat waste. Toilet paper is among the more flushable things, and even too much of that will clog a toilet.

 

The Problem with Cat Poop

 

Sewers and septic systems are designed with human waste in mind. The microbes that help break down human waste don’t work on cat waste. Additionally, cat poop plays host to the parasite Toxoplasma gondii.


When flushed, this parasite can enter the environment in places it was never meant to, posing a risk to pregnant women, their unborn children, and other people with compromised immune systems. While it might not seem possible, flushing cat poop can indeed introduce this parasite to the public water supply.


These reasons are why, even if you’ve trained your cat to go on the toilet and flush, which is possible, it’s still not a good idea. Also, pregnant women and the immunocompromised shouldn’t change litter, either.

 

How to Handle Litter

 

The best way to handle litter is to simply put it in a plastic bag and place it in the trash. Avoiding environmental risks and possible plumbing damage is worth the extra effort.


You can also invest in devices that seal away your cat’s waste in a separate compartment, so you don’t have to change the litter nearly as often. They’re also safer for pet owners because they limit the possibility of Toxoplasma gondii exposure.


Disposing of litter the old-fashioned way will ensure you won’t have to worry about any issues that flushing the waste can potentially cause.
